COURSE DESCRIPTION

If you’re a great communicator and creative thinker who loves a good deadline, this is the double degree for you! UC’s Bachelor of Arts/Bachelor of Communications and Media combines a flexible, professionally-oriented arts degree with the hands-on knowledge and experience required of journalists and other media communications professionals around the world.

Our wide range of arts subjects, expert teachers (with links to government and industry) and international study options will help you build the knowledge and skills to become a globally engaged editor, media programmer, content writer, marketing manager or media analyst.

You’ll graduate with invaluable lifelong networks and a critical understanding of good narrative and what makes compelling content across a range of platforms – and the ability to think outside the square to deliver novel solutions to local and international problems.

Taught in small, more personalised classes, the course offers an individually tailored learning environment that ensures each student receives the highest level of support and encouragement throughout their UC study journey.

Combine a Bachelor of Arts and Bachelor of Communications and Media at UC and you will:

get to choose from a range of creative Arts subjects designed around your interests
acquire the ability to problem solve, analyse and evaluate information in a systematic, creative and insightful way
specialise in one of four professional communications areas: journalism, marketing communication, corporate and public communication and sports media
apply professional judgement and knowledge in adapting marketing communication theories, principles and methodologies across diverse social, cultural and organisational contexts
explore narratives that inform, persuade and generate change.

Career Opportunities

A UC Bachelor of Arts/Bachelor of Communications and Media degree opens many doors in a range of sectors, including:

creative copywriter
editor
advertising account manager
content developer
digital media specialist
social media manager
journalist
campaign manager
media or marketing analyst
producer
publisher.

EDUCATIONAL INSTITUTION

Dynamic and vibrant, the University of Canberra (UC) is based in Canberra, the Australian capital. UC is a university for the professions, dedicated to providing immersive student experiences focused on employability outcomes. It is number one in the ACT for graduate employment and salaries for three years in a row (Good Universities Guide 2019-21), in the top one per cent of universities worldwide (The Times Higher Education World University Rankings 2021) and one of the fastest rising in the world (QS 2021). Its location and its regional connections shape the university’s purpose.
